if it has been well maintained its good to go. mileage on a well maintained motor mean jack crap, it could still be in the break in fase lol, and no there is nothing to steer you away from it, hondas are the best!...
just you gotta know, whos had it before. and check the oil, fluids, check the breaks see if they look fairly new, check anything you feel you need to check to see the maintanance on it...take off the oil cap, and look inside the valve cover, see if it looks discolored or a dark color.
